The founder of The Wave artificial surfing lake has been named the new chair of Surfing England. Nick Hounsfield, who opened The Wave in Easter Compton in 2019, has been appointed chair of the board of directors at the national governing body for surfing. He takes the reigns at an exciting time for the sport, with surfing set to make its Olympic debut at Tokyo 2020. UK Sport have also invested £1.35m to support the development of a world class performance pathway for British Surfing. “Having been a surfer for 42 years, I really understand the unique culture around surfing, said Nick. It’s critically important to retain all that is great about the sport as we grow it from grass roots up to elite level.
